BACKGROUND

The Company offers confidential and professional product verification to the entertainment
industry and one of the most important needs of that industry is security. The Company
guarantees to its customers total confidentiality and is approved by FACT (Federation
Against Copyright Theft).

During the course of time at the Company the worker will handle or have access to confidential
and sensitive material that is the property of the Client and remains the property of the Client
at all times. This includes completed documents relating to specific client owned material.
Similarly, the employee may have access to confidential information relating to the
Company, such as schedules, pricing information and process documentation.

AGREEMENT

In consideration of that Confidential Material the Personnel now agrees and understands the
following:

1. a) It is a condition of the Personnel’s time at the Company that all information they might
gain during the course of their work is confidential and must not be disclosed to any person,
firm or organization outside of the Company unless as instructed by the Company. This
information will include but shall not be limited to:

• New Titles
• Release Schedules
• VAM (value added material) content
• Work instructions and related process documents
• Compensation, salary or details of benefits with the Company (save for any disclosure
permitted under the Equality Act 2010, or as authorized in advance and in writing by the
Company)

2. Any legal warnings contained within the material are serious and must not be ignored.
Clients will enforce the law wherever loss, potential or actual, of property is at risk.
3. Physical property belonging to the client e.g. discs, tapes must not be removed from
Company premises.

4. In the event that they become aware of any breach of security, that breach must be reported
immediately to a senior manager.

5. The Company will provide all relevant information to ensure the Personnel is able to comply
with these conditions.

6. This agreement is made for the benefit of Testronic and its Group from time to time, and any
entity in the Group may enforce this agreement as if they were Testronic and a party to this
agreement. The parties may terminate, rescind or vary this agreement without the consent of
any person who is not a party to this agreement.

7. This agreement and any dispute or claim arising out of or in connection with it or its subject
matter or formation (including non-contractual disputes or claims) shall be governed by and
construed in accordance with the law of England and Wales and be subject to the exclusive
jurisdiction of the Courts of England and Wales.

Security Agreement

Whilst working with Testronic you may have access to confidential, technical, commercial or
financial information about our business. Any information, which could have a bearing on the
Company’s interests, cannot be disclosed without express approval, in writing, of the CEO.

If you leave us, such information should not be disclosed, used or discussed with any other party.
Please see your Contract of Employment for further details.

Testronic is accredited by MPAA and FACT (The Federation Against Copyright Theft), as meeting
global film and media industry security standards.

All of our facilities have a high level of security with entry only being gained with the use of swipe
cards. Additionally there is CCTV at all access/egress points to our buildings along with CCTV being
in operation within the highly secure areas of our buildings.
These highly secure areas include:

• Dedicated testing labs for games clients with their own swipe card system
• Secure fireproof vaults housing all client material, all of which have additional
access control
• Server rooms for secure download and replication of assets from clients

All vault access is limited to senior personnel only.


All employees of Testronic are required to sign Non-Disclosure Agreements as part of their contracts
of employment and in addition are not allowed to bring on to any of the facility sites:

• Any media storage device


• Any optical storage device
• Mobile telephones
• Cameras

If found with prohibited devices, staff automatically consent to a forensic check of the device
(Pictures, files…etc.) to ensure the NDA has not been breached. You will be required to remove
any content from prohibited devices that we consider to constitute a breach of this policy and /
or the NDA.
Being found with a prohibited device can and will lead to disciplinary action and possible
dismissal.

Further, all staff are required to use the dedicated storage lockers for all personal baggage.
Random staff searches are also carried out on a regular basis by senior management.
